Product Introduction

Overview

The BC847CW-AQ is a bipolar junction transistor (BJT) produced by Diotec Semiconductor. It is an NPN transistor designed for general-purpose use, particularly in control and signal processing applications. This transistor is packaged in a SOT-323 surface mount format, making it suitable for a wide range of electronic circuits where space efficiency is crucial.

Key Specifications

ParameterValue
Transistor PolarityNPN
Package / CaseSOT-323
Collector-Emitter Voltage (VCEO) Max45 V
Collector-Base Voltage (VCBO)80 V
Emitter-Base Voltage (VEBO)6 V
Collector-Emitter Saturation Voltage200 mV
Maximum DC Collector Current100 mA
Power Dissipation (Pd)200 mW
Gain Bandwidth Product (fT)300 MHz
Minimum Operating Temperature-65°C
Maximum Operating Temperature+150°C
RoHS / REACH ComplianceYes

Key Features

  • High Voltage Capability: The BC847CW-AQ has a maximum collector-emitter voltage of 45 V, making it suitable for high-voltage applications.
  • Low Power Consumption: With a power dissipation of 200 mW, this transistor is energy-efficient and suitable for battery-powered devices.
  • High Frequency Operation: The transistor has a gain bandwidth product (fT) of 300 MHz, enabling it to operate effectively in high-frequency circuits.
  • Compact Packaging: The SOT-323 package is compact and ideal for surface mount technology (SMT) applications where space is limited.
  • AEC-Q101 Qualified: This transistor is qualified to the AEC-Q101 standard, ensuring its reliability and performance in automotive and other demanding environments.

Applications

The BC847CW-AQ is versatile and can be used in a variety of applications, including:

  • General-Purpose Amplification: Suitable for amplifying signals in audio, video, and other electronic circuits.
  • Control Circuits: Can be used in control circuits for motors, relays, and other devices.
  • Signal Processing: Effective in signal processing applications due to its high frequency operation capabilities.
  • Automotive Electronics: AEC-Q101 qualification makes it suitable for use in automotive electronics.
  • LED Drivers and Lighting Systems: Can be used in LED driver circuits and other lighting systems due to its high voltage and current handling capabilities.
